Nami might not be physically-imposing, but she's one of the best female characters in manga history. She's incredibly human. When the boys tried to peep on her in Alabasta, she didn't go "KYAAAA RUFFY-KUN HENTAI" or whatever, instead, she demanded them to cough up for the show. That doesn't mean she can't get embarrassed, she just acts like an adult. And like Usopp and Chopper, she acknowledges her physical weakness and acts on her strengths instead. Her relationship with Luffy is also fascinating, she's shown to be his biggest cheerleader despite also critiquing him more than other strawhats.
A character like Nami is a rare sight, especially in battle shonen, where female characters exist for the show and maybe a romantic subplot. The same can be said about Robin.
